Handover Note — Director Transition, Orvandel Manufacturing

For the Finance Team.

As I hand the operations brief to Director Calloway, the outstanding item is the Brindlemoor factory capacity decision. We have approved in principle a 20% expansion of Line C to support Averton valve output, pending final capital review. Depreciation schedules and the utilisation forecasts are in the shared finance workbook; Calloway will own sign-off from next week. The strategic reasoning behind this decision is set out in the note below.

board note of kadug-tawig: Only 5 of the 100 pilot accounts renewed Oliath, so a churn review is set for April 15.

Break-glass access: Lensdiff large-file viewer

External plugin authors normally cannot touch Lensdiff's rendering sandbox. If your plugin corrupts the chunk index and blocks all large-file diffs, break-glass access lets you reset the sandbox directly. Use it only after filing an incident note, and document every command you run. To unlock the break-glass session, enter the recovery passphrase provided below.

recovery phrase for fajeg-kawep: druix-gorius-briax-ulaeth-fraox-lammir-pelox-jormir-pelwyn-julir

## Artifact Signing — Inventory Reconciliation Job

The nightly reconciliation job for Stockline now signs its output manifests before upload. Unsigned manifests are rejected by the Ledgerbox ingest as of build 412. Two mismatches last week traced to a stale key on the runner pool; rotated Tuesday. Action for sync: confirm all runners pull the current key at job start. The active signing key for the reconciliation pipeline is as follows.

signing key of yafop-taguf = bky3_Kre

// Encoding sniffing for user-uploaded text files in Saltgrass.
// We check BOM first, then a capped statistical pass (8 KB max)
// to avoid unbounded reads on hostile uploads. Ambiguous files
// fall back to this constant rather than guessing, which closed
// the smuggling vector flagged in the last audit. Fixed as of the
// build noted below.

trace token, bawif-tajof: htk14_21e308fc7b4137